FreeSWITCH搭建高效呼叫中心架构
2024.12.02 21:54浏览量:2简介:本文探讨了如何使用FreeSWITCH搭建呼叫中心架构,包括其作为软交换平台的优势、核心组件、拨号计划、外呼功能实现及高可用方案,并自然融入了客悦智能客服产品。
在现代企业运营中,呼叫中心作为与客户沟通的重要桥梁,其架构设计和性能优劣直接关系到企业的运营效率和客户满意度。FreeSWITCH,作为一个开源的电话交换平台,为呼叫中心提供了强大的通信能力。本文将深入探讨如何使用FreeSWITCH搭建高效呼叫中心架构。
FreeSWITCH概述
FreeSWITCH是一个跨平台、伸缩性极佳、免费且支持多协议的电话软交换平台。它打破了传统软交换技术的高门槛,使得更多开发者能够深入了解并应用通信技术。FreeSWITCH不仅支持语音通信,还包括视频、文本等多种媒体形式,为呼叫中心提供了丰富的通信手段。
呼叫中心架构核心组件
在FreeSWITCH的呼叫中心架构中,核心组件包括媒体交换中心、路由中心、接入中继等。这些组件通过分布式设计思想,分布在不同的服务器上,以实现负载均衡和容灾备份。
- 媒体交换中心:负责媒体流的交换和处理,确保通话质量和稳定性。
- 路由中心:根据拨号计划,实现呼入和呼出的路由选择。
- 接入中继:通过SIP网关等设备,将电话网络与FreeSWITCH连接起来,实现语音通话的接入和转发。
拨号计划与外呼功能
拨号计划是FreeSWITCH中实现外呼功能的关键部分。它定义了呼出和呼入的路由规则,包括号码分析、路由选择、语音处理等步骤。通过配置拨号计划,FreeSWITCH可以将外呼请求转发到指定的SIP网关,进而实现拨打真实电话或手机号的功能。
外呼功能的实现主要依赖于SIP网关和拨号计划。SIP网关作为外呼服务器的主要组成部分,每个外呼服务器都是一个SIP节点。通过配置SIP网关,FreeSWITCH可以与电话网络实现连接。拨号计划则用于定义呼出路由规则,确保外呼请求能够正确转发到目标电话。
高可用方案与容灾备份
为了确保呼叫中心的稳定性和可靠性,FreeSWITCH采用了多种高可用方案和容灾备份措施。其中,双机热备方案是最常用的一种。在这种方案中,主从实例能够共用数据库或缓存中的同一份会话数据。当主节点出现故障时,从节点可以接管会话,确保通话的连续性。
此外,FreeSWITCH还支持分布式部署和横向扩展。通过借鉴Redis的Proxy集群方案和Dubbo服务发现方案,可以构建出一个能级联分布、横向扩展性能无衰减、服务上线能自动发现、服务异常能自动下线的高可用软交换集群。
客悦智能客服的融入
在FreeSWITCH搭建的呼叫中心架构中,可以自然地融入客悦智能客服产品。客悦智能客服基于先进的AI技术,能够提供智能问答、语音导航、情感分析等功能,显著提升客户体验。
通过与FreeSWITCH的集成,客悦智能客服可以实时接收和处理来自呼叫中心的通话请求。在通话过程中,智能客服可以根据客户的语音输入进行自动识别和回复,实现高效的语音交互。同时,智能客服还可以根据客户的情感反馈进行智能调节,提供更加人性化的服务。
实例分析
以某大型企业为例,该企业使用FreeSWITCH搭建了呼叫中心架构,并融入了客悦智能客服产品。在实际应用中,该呼叫中心能够同时处理数千个通话请求,并保持高质量的通话效果。智能客服的加入使得客户能够更快速地获得所需信息,显著提高了客户满意度和忠诚度。
总结
FreeSWITCH作为一个开源的电话交换平台,为呼叫中心提供了强大的通信能力和灵活的架构设计。通过合理配置拨号计划、采用高可用方案和容灾备份措施以及融入客悦智能客服产品,可以搭建出一个高效、稳定且智能化的呼叫中心架构。这将为企业带来更高的客户满意度和运营效率,推动企业的持续发展。
发表评论
登录后可评论,请前往 登录 或 注册